			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>An auto loan modification is not all that different from its residential  cousin. The point is still the same. You have a loan you cannot afford  and have incurred a hardship brought on by difficult economic times or  unexpected circumstances in you and your family&#8217;s life         .</p>
<p>And the qualification methods are similar as well. You&#8217;re  basically dealing with the same banks on your car loan that you would  encounter with a home.</p>
<h2>So what are some factors that will help determine your  qualification status?</h2>
<p><strong><br />
</strong></p>
<ol>
<li><strong>Monthly  income and expenses. </strong>When all your income and all your  expenses are totalled up at the end of the month, what is the  difference. If it&#8217;s excessive in either a negative or positive  direction, that will hurt your chances of qualifying. Too much income  and the lender will say you should be able to afford your payment and  you do not need relief. With too much debt, the lender will question  whether or not a loan modification will even make a difference. You want  the difference to be close to 0 with a few hundred dollars on either  side being acceptable.</li>
<li><strong>Hardship.</strong> Lenders want to know that you&#8217;ve experienced some type of hardship to  cause the problem. This usually indicates that it isn&#8217;t through  negligence on your part, but simply unfortunate circumstances that you  are unable to make the full payment.</li>
<li><strong>Are  you late on the payments?</strong> A lot of lenders won&#8217;t deal with  anyone that&#8217;s current on the loan with the idea that if you&#8217;re current,  you can pay. While it helps to be late, we never advise anyone to  purposely miss a payment. Remember, it&#8217;s always best to stay on top of  your payments. Our services are best applied when that becomes  impossible.</li>
</ol>

			<content:encoded><![CDATA[<p>You probably didn&#8217;t buy your car expecting its value to end up lower  than what you owe on the loan. But it happens and it&#8217;s a common reason  to get your auto loan modified.</p>
<p>There are a couple reasons this can happen.</p>
<ol>
<li><strong>Accidents.</strong> Through no fault of your own, an accident can change the value of the  car in a hurry.</li>
<li><strong>Bad  Financing. </strong>You may have been roped into some financing that  never gave you a chance. Some longer term loans on used cars can often  linger for too long and eventually the car is devalued enough that you  can&#8217;t sell it for what you still owe. On top of that, there are creative  financing methods or high interest rates that can sabotage your ability  to pay down the loan as fast as the car is depreciating.</li>
</ol>
<h2>What to do</h2>
<p>Your car losing its value so much that you owe more than it&#8217;s  worth will not in itself qualify you for a loan modification, but it&#8217;s a  good start, especially if the reason why it happened is compelling to  the lender.</p>
<p>You should speak with a professional that can help you put  together your case. Things like your financial situation and hardship  will factor heavily into your qualification.</p>
<p>Of course, you can always hold onto the car until it&#8217;s paid  off, but that would require paying a lot more for the car than would  ever be financially prudent. A loan modification offers the right option  when your car simply isn&#8217;t worth keeping.</p>

<h3>What Will an Auto Loan Modification Do For You?</h3>
<p>imagine you are paying $500 per month on your car loan.  Perhaps it used to be possible for you to pay this, but an even in your  life made it an unaffordable payment. You could be sending some money  every month, but the lender will only accept the whole amount. You&#8217;re  stuck.</p>
<p>Now imagine that same payment is modified permanently to, say,  $300 per month. You can afford this and the lender will accept the  payment. All of a sudden, you&#8217;re making full payments on your car and  don&#8217;t have to worry about it being repossessed. Big difference, right?</p>
<p>In an ideal world, you&#8217;d be making that payment you originally  committed to. However, today&#8217;s reality is that millions of people are  struggling due to economic forces that have made it impossible to stay  afloat.</p>
<p>Loan modification is a way for you and your lender to work out  an agreement that is helpful to both sides.</p>
